A

AssetDash

Mobile-first portfolio tracker with a gamified, social investing layer

4.0(89)

AssetDash is a mobile-first portfolio tracker that unifies crypto, stocks, and NFTs into one net-worth view, with a distinctive social and gamified layer that sets it apart from utilitarian trackers.

Verdict: Which Should You Choose?

Pulsar Finance is the better pick if you need 80+ blockchains including cosmos and non-evm chains most trackers miss. AssetDash wins when unifies crypto, stocks, and nfts in a phone-first app. Both are production-ready — the right choice depends on your team's workflow and budget.
